Parthus sells Bluetooth IP

Korean ASIC producer Aralion has licensed Parthus' BlueStream platform for its Bluetooth chipsets. Aralion will be using the baseband and protocol stack from Parthus. Aralion is also to be a sales and distribution partner for the complete Parthus IP portfolio in Korea.
